? Is it true that it has been (15) years since Hampton has won the coference in B-Ball?

 

Some one told me that, and I can't believe it!

 

Unfortunately, it's true. 1994 was the last year Hampton won a conference title, and that was in AA. That season they finished the regular season 19-9, had to play a first round game at Elizabethton against Chuckey-Doak and lost. There were like 9-10 seniors on that team with only one player on varsity back the next season, so it's been a long road back. Finally, the players can celebrate a conference title at Hampton. I've been on Hill's bandwagon since the beginning of the year when everyone on here was bashing him. But I think it was obvious what the coaches were doing last night. Cloudland ran that 5 guard lineup and it created huge mismatches. When the Dawgs were in the 1-3-1 in the first half, Cloudland hit 8 3's. If Hampton would have stayed in the 1-3-1, they would have gotten beat by 30. It forced White to go to the man defense. And Logan and Hill simply can't guard any of the guards that the Landers had on the floor. It's nothing against Andrews or Hill, it's just the truth.
